I got some pb with the 50mm Japanese Knee Morter in my Japanese Long War Campaign. In fact the pb is not for me but for my opponent.
I found that the in-squad 50mm mortar provided to SNFL squads and * suqad is for too much accurate.
At 6 hex the first shot is usually with a 60% hit probability, really high for a lobbed weapon. And that became even worst with the elite SNFL troups and there FD of 4.
It would be quite logical that it is easy to lob a shell on a 50meter square 300 meters away but even on a small target like a sniper, or a moving light tank the % is still really high from first shoot on .
In fact it is really really more accurate to shoot light tank than the AT rifle. Something that looks quite wrong to me.

I know that his pesky 13mm penetration will not be a big deal when I will be facing heavy armored british or US troups. But the capability to blow on the first shoot any light tank or APC seems a bit too much.

Can someone else have a look at this for version 5.02 ?

Oh, my favorite subject! Image

It's stats are really a bit too high.
For Type 10, accuracy is 28, and range is 12.

According to TM-E 30-480 1944 Technical Manual, its range is 65-175 yards.

For Type 89 (or Type 80 in some sources)
Max.Range : 131-670 yards.

Btw...Was Type 89 really also called "Knee Mortar"? This was a much heavier and larger mortar than Type 10. (

Ok, it was a very COMMON name, but it was a bad translation anyway.
